The below graph shows the average terraced house price in the Horsham local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The four 3 DEVONSHIRE ROAD sales between October 1997 and January 2021 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the June 2005 sale was for 44%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 44% above the HPI over time, until the January 2021 sale, where it rises to 79%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 79% above the HPI.

The below map shows the location of 3 DEVONSHIRE ROAD,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 3 DEVONSHIRE ROAD).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
